#467779 Hex color

#467779

The hexadecimal color code #467779 corresponds to the code RGB( 70, 119, 121 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,27 level), green (at 0,47 level) and blue (at 0,47 level). Its brightness is 37% and its saturation is 26%. It is composed of red at 22%, green at 38% and blue at 39%.
